Subject: Elm 2.3 PL11 compilation trouble

I've seen messages on comp.unix.aix from People saying they had no
problems compiling Elm on the RS/6000.  Yet, I had to comment out all
declarations of string functions (e.g. strcpy, strchr, etc.), or else
the compiler would generate the error:

1506-041: (S) Parameter list cannot contain fewer parameters than
required by macro definition.

I was building Elm 2.3 PL11.  Am I doing anything wrong?
